One of the world's six surviving Roman amphitheaters rises above Pula's skyline — but the city's layers run much deeper. In this self-guided walking quest, move through 2,700 years of contested history: Roman arches, Austro-Hungarian underground tunnels, a Venetian hilltop fortress, and a harbor shaped by empire after empire.
Start anytime, no guide needed, ~2 hours, ~2.7 km through the old city. Using the free Questo app, solve real-world puzzles at 10 historical landmarks — from the Arch of the Sergii, one of Rome's oldest surviving triumphal arches, to the hilltop Kastel fortress with panoramic views across the Adriatic.
